Genuinely understated and tasteful Mercedes-Benz cars are a little hard to find these days, with the brand generally choosing to pursue bigger, louder, meaner vehicles that sell well. The AMG CLS 53 is not one of those. Instead, this 2022 CLS feels cut from Benz’s old block: it’s quietly-styled yet fabulously sorted to drive.

In today’s episode of Chasing Cars, Tom reviews the 2022 Mercedes-AMG CLS 53, which is now the only CLS model sold in Australia. It has a 3.0-litre turbo inline six-cylinder petrol engine making 320kW of power (429 hp), plus a 48v mild-hybrid system and AWD.

The CLS is based on the same architecture as the related E-Class sedan, but the coupe-roofline CLS competes with the BMW 8 Series Gran Coupe and Audi A7.
